Salmon Roe Blinis Recipe


  • Author: Ava Everett
  • Total Time: 20 minutes
  • Yield: 12

Ingredients

  • 12 small blinis (store-bought or homemade)
  • ½ cup crème fraîche (or sour cream)
  • 2 oz salmon roe (ikura)
  • Fresh dill for garnish
  • Lemon zest (optional)

Instructions

🔹 Step 1: Warm the Blinis
Gently warm the blinis in a dry pan over low heat for about 30 seconds per side, or place them in a preheated oven at 250°F (120°C) for 5 minutes. This enhances their texture and brings out a slight crispiness.

🔹 Step 2: Add the Crème Fraîche
Spread a small spoonful of crème fraîche on top of each blini. This adds a smooth and slightly tangy base that pairs beautifully with the salty burst of salmon roe.

🔹 Step 3: Top with Salmon Roe
Carefully spoon a generous amount of salmon roe (ikura) onto each blini. Be gentle to preserve the delicate pearls.

🔹 Step 4: Garnish & Serve
Finish with a sprig of fresh dill and a touch of lemon zest for added freshness. Serve immediately and enjoy!

Notes

Use high-quality salmon roe for the best flavor and texture. Look for wild-caught Alaskan ikura for a premium taste.
Make ahead: The blinis can be prepared up to 24 hours in advance and stored in an airtight container.
Pairing idea: These blinis go wonderfully with sparkling water, herbal tea, or a light seafood dish.
